当前位置: 首页 > 数据中台  > 数据分析系统

构建大数据分析系统:使用Python进行数据处理与分析

本文介绍如何利用Python构建一个基本的大数据分析系统,并提供了一套实用的手册来帮助理解相关概念和技术。

在当今数据驱动的时代,数据分析系统成为了企业决策的重要工具。本文将通过具体的Python代码示例,介绍如何构建一个基础的大数据分析系统。

 

首先,我们需要安装一些必要的库,例如pandas用于数据处理,numpy用于数学计算,matplotlib用于数据可视化等。可以使用pip来安装这些库:

 

        pip install pandas numpy matplotlib
        

 

接下来,我们将从CSV文件读取数据,这里我们假设有一个名为"data.csv"的文件,它包含了我们想要分析的数据。使用pandas的read_csv函数可以轻松完成这个任务:

 

        import pandas as pd

        # 读取数据
        data = pd.read_csv("data.csv")
        print(data.head())  # 打印前五行数据
        

 

接着,我们可以对数据进行清洗和预处理。例如,删除含有缺失值的行,或者转换某些列的数据类型:

 

        # 删除含有缺失值的行
        clean_data = data.dropna()

        # 转换某一列的数据类型(例如,将字符串列转换为日期时间格式)
        clean_data['date'] = pd.to_datetime(clean_data['date'])
        

大数据分析

 

最后,我们可以开始分析数据。例如,计算某列的平均值,或者绘制数据分布图:

 

        # 计算某一列的平均值
        average_value = clean_data['column_name'].mean()
        print(f'Average value: {average_value}')

        # 绘制数据分布图
        import matplotlib.pyplot as plt

        plt.hist(clean_data['column_name'], bins=50)
        plt.title('Data Distribution')
        plt.xlabel('Column Name')
        plt.ylabel('Frequency')
        plt.show()
        

 

为了帮助读者更好地理解和应用这些技术,我们还提供了一份手册,涵盖了数据处理、清洗、分析的基本步骤和常见问题解答。

*以上内容来源于互联网,如不慎侵权,联系必删!

相关资讯

  • 数据分析系统

    数据分析系统锦中MaxData数据分析系统是一种大数据分析应用程序,用于从不同来源收集、存储和分析数据。它通过收集数据,处理数据以及生成报告等方式,帮助人们更好地理解数据,提出问题和找到解决方案。本文将简要介绍MaxData数据分析系统的功能、模块、组成部分以及在不…

    2023/4/13 12:19:46